1.5KE9.1 Diode

Product Overview

Category

The 1.5KE9.1 diode belongs to the category of transient voltage suppressor (TVS) diodes.

Use

It is primarily used for surge protection in electronic circuits, providing a high level of protection against voltage transients.

Characteristics

  • Fast response time
  • High surge capability
  • Low clamping voltage
  • RoHS compliant

Package

The 1.5KE9.1 diode is typically available in a DO-201 package.

Essence

The essence of the 1.5KE9.1 diode lies in its ability to divert excessive current and voltage transients away from sensitive electronic components, thus safeguarding them from damage.

Specifications

  • Peak Pulse Power: 1500W
  • Breakdown Voltage: 9.1V
  • Maximum Clamping Voltage: 15.6V
  • Operating Temperature Range: -55°C to 175°C
  • Reverse Standoff Voltage: 7.78V

Working Principles

When a voltage transient occurs, the 1.5KE9.1 diode conducts and clamps the transient voltage to a safe level, protecting downstream components.
